AIESEC, the world's largest student organization, is the international platform for young people to discover and develop their potential so as to have a positive impact on society. In addition to providing over 5,000 leadership positions and delivering over 350 conferences , AIESEC also runs an exchange program that enables over 3,500 students and recent graduates the opportunity to live and work in another country.Oddly this network retains more of the dna of what Europe intended to harmonise across nations than the European Union today. Doubtless the experience varies by country and even citizen branch. But for example, in many American cities , Aiesec is seen as opening an opportunity to experience true multicultural understanding abroad that many othewr American institutions have somehow lost, and none of which wave so simply through youthful peer-to-peer identification with each other's challenges
